5 articaine preparations including besides 4% articaine with epinephrine 1:100 000 and 1:200 000, 4% articaine with epinephrine 1:400 000, 2% articaine 1:200 000 and articaine without a vasoconstrictor were investigated on 52 volunteers, dental students. It was established that new combinations of articaine with epinephrine had relatively high activity to anesthetize dental pulp which was comparable with classic agents but slightly inferior to them in all the criteria studied. Articaine without adrenaline had not practically induced pulpal analgesia.

Transplantation of suspention of allogenic fibroblast-like mesenchymal stem cells (AFMSC) of the bone marrow and AFMSC immobilized on the biodegradable membrane (BM) stimulates healing of deep burn wounds compared to control (without cell transplantation) because these cells produce biologically active substances into the wound. AFMSC immobilized on BM activate repair processes in the wounds earlier. This may be due to their higher functional activity created in the monolayer by adequate intercellular interactions. To avoid complications caused by low diffuse properties of BM (protein precipitation), BM should be removed from the surface of the burn wound maximum 3 days after its application.

Activity of polyadenylate polymerase was studied in blood serum of patients with some forms of leukemia. In acute form of leukemia, the activity of the polymerase was increased 3-fold in blood serum as compared with normal state. Under conditions of chronic myeloleukemia the enzymatic activity was altered depending on the disease step with increase in leukemia development and reached the maximal values in blast crisis. The maximal enzymatic activity was found in myelodysplastic syndrome in patients with refractory anemia and excess of blasts.

The distribution of alleles of DRB, DQB and DQA loci was investigated in 118 healthy donors from St. Petersburg. Said alleles were identified by the restriction fragment length polymorphism method using DRB, DQB and DQA probes after TaqI digestion and Southern blotting. The frequencies of said alleles were compared with those of a cohort of healthy donors living in Germany. A significantly higher frequency of DRB-17-2 was identified in the Russian donors, as compared with the German counterparts. Also, the Russian donors revealed a decrease in the frequency of DQB-1 (P = 0.01) and an increase in that of DQB-X allele (P = 0.05). An analysis of DRB, DQB and DQA locus a alleles adhesion in a sample of donors from St. Petersburg showed it to agree, in a large proportion of cases, with the literature data. A parallel study of immunological specificity of DR antigen was undertaken to compare the results of genetic and serologic typing; errors in DR specificity identification were found to have been made in 17.0%.

Some differences were detected in the spectrum of DNA-binding proteins in blood serum of healthy volunteers and of patients with various forms of hemoblastoses. Two fractions of high molecular mass proteins were found to be main components of DNA-binding proteins in blood serum of both healthy persons and these patients. The DNA-binding proteins with a molecular mass less than 150 kDa were not detected under conditions of normal state, in myeloblast and lymphoblast forms of acute leukemia and in chronic phase of chronic myeloleukemia. However, additional fraction of DNA-binding proteins about 30-40 kDa was found in blast crisis of chronic myeloleukemia and in refractory anemia with increase of blast forms.
